Faculty Details and Student Enrollment

Students and Faculty
  • Total Students Enrolled: 343
  • Total Full Time "Equivalent" Teachers: 31.5
  • Average Student-To-Teacher Ratio: 11.4
Students Gender Breakdown
  • Males: 175 (51.0%)
  • Females: 168 (49.0%)
Free Lunch Student Eligibility Breakdown
  • Eligible for Reduced Lunch: 40 (11.7%)
  • Eligible for Free Lunch: 155 (45.2%)
  • Eligible for Either Reduced or Free Lunch: 195 (56.9%)
